Tommy Cookers wrote:
bill shoe wrote:CFD and Wind Tunnels are both simulations of the actual car's running aero performance at a grand prix weekend. ....... If you can't relate either type of simulation to actual running car data then there's no point in the simulations. At that point you have the dreaded correlation crisis.
I think anti-CFD people (a.k.a. pro-Wind Tunnel people?) are setting up a bit of a straw-man argument. The assumption is that wind tunnels give the actual and correct value which can be compared to CFD to check the accuracy of CFD. If it was this simple there would never be the one or two teams per year that have a correlation crisis. ......

I gotta add to this, that people think scale is the biggest problem. So far from it. Probably 95+% of the "full scale wind tunnels" can be called full scale, but hardly called wind tunnels. Most are stationary floor with a rotating platform for yaw. Usually used for crosswind buffeting noise work or aero-thermal. I just have to add that in because it always gets me when people hail "full scale" testing meanwhile people go to these tunnels that should only be used for NVH, spend two days there and think they have done the ultimate aero testing.

There is an alternative to a wind tunnel - that is a test tunnel. There is a proposal to turn a disused rail tunnel in the UK in to a very long testing facility. Basically you could send a full size car down the tunnel and it would behave as it would on the road. No need for a rolling road because it rolls on the road. It wouldn't be exactly the same as the car on a wide flat open track, of course, but the lessons learnt from wind tunnels should allow close correlation to be achieved. Certainly closer than a wind tunnel or current CFD.

Admittedly, it's just another tool in the box for the aerodynamicist to use, but it might make for an interesting alternative.

Having done wind tunnel instrumentation professionally, I wonder how you would get a tunnel to measure in a highly repeatable way. Modern on-car instrumentation has much bigger plus minus than W/T when it comes to measuring aero forces. Also the model shop is now full scale and potentially taking full load so it is really expensive to build test iterations compared to work in scale.
